    @@jasmyn1258Hi! I have separate courses on Spine Pro and Essential, each one covering the most important features of each version. If the effects you've mentioned is 2.5D, then Spine Pro is definitely better since it supports meshes. You can achieve 2.5D to a certain degree with Essential using shear and scale tools, but it will not be as smooth as with meshes.

    ​@@CodeSly you can use the bones with the essential version too. What you need to do, however, is to use only one bone per image. Linking two or more bones to an image will not have any effect in Essential version. Slice your character images into more images, if necessary.     It might be that you have the bones compensation turned on, it does exactly that. To fix that, you just need to make sure the "Bones" button in the toolbar below is not blue. Here's more about it: en.esotericsoftware.com/spine-tools#Compensation
